  5. Mar 31, 2022 · About us. 69,000 students (based on student enrolments as at March 2022) 8400 continuing and fixed-term staff (based on University statistics at 31 March 2022) $135 million+ in prizes and scholarships available annually. 430,000+ alumni in more than 170 countries.

  10. The University of Sydney consistently ranks as one of the top universities in Australia. The 2025 QS World University Rankings ranked the University of Sydney at 18th in the world, second nationally and top-ranked university in New South Wales.
